LR 102 — Congratulate Antrell Taylor on winning the 2025 157-pound NCAA wrestling championship

Overview

LR 102 is a non-binding legislative resolution adopted by the Nebraska Legislature to publicly congratulate Antrell Taylor of the University of Nebraska–Lincoln for winning the 157-pound division of the 2025 NCAA Wrestling Championships. The resolution recognizes Taylor’s athletic achievement, his status as a two-time All-American, and his season and career milestones, and directs that a copy of the resolution be sent to him.

Background and Context

  • National event: 2025 NCAA Wrestling Championships held March 22, 2025.
  • Individual achievement: Antrell Taylor (University of Nebraska–Lincoln) defeated Joey Blaze (Purdue) to win the 157-pound title.
  • Additional honors: Taylor earned his second All-American honor and achieved his fiftieth career win.
  • Season statistics: 27 wins and 4 losses in the 2024-25 season.

Sponsors and Legislative Process

  • Primary sponsor: McKinney (with a broad list of co-sponsors from multiple districts).
  • Legislative history:
    • Introduced: March 31, 2025
    • Laid over: March 31, 2025
    • Adopted: April 9, 2025
    • President/Speaker signed: April 9, 2025
  • Status: Adopted (ceremonial resolution with no fiscal impact)
